The incident has also reignited debates about the adequacy of current anti-drone measures in densely populated areas.

Experts argue that while Moscow’s air defense systems are among the most advanced in the world, the proliferation of small, commercially available drones poses a unique challenge.

These devices are often difficult to detect using traditional radar systems and can be operated by individuals with minimal technical expertise.

This raises concerns about the potential for similar incidents to occur in other major cities, not just in Russia but globally.

The implications for public safety, infrastructure protection, and the psychological impact on citizens are significant, prompting calls for more robust, city-specific defense strategies.
